Is it possible for there to be an ATL scenario where the toponym “Indochina” refers to the overland region of Burma and the Yunnan region of China (mainly the eastern Tibeto-Burmese speaking regions), rather than the regions of OTL Thailand, Laos, Vietnam and Cambodia?
Perhaps through an upsurge in trade in that region, so European explorers reach China from India through the land route first? Could an empire (more likely confederal) in the region, like a surviving Nanzhao or a larger Dali, help?
